Common Issues with Sliding Glass Patio Doors

Sliding glass patio doors are susceptible to numerous concerns, consisting of:
Difficulty sliding: Over time, the rollers and tracks can break, making it challenging to slide the door open or closed.Leakages and water damage: Worn-out seals and weatherstripping can enable water to permeate into the home, triggering damage to the surrounding location.Damaged glass: Accidents can take place, and damaged glass can be a considerable security danger.Misaligned doors: If the doors are not properly lined up, they can be challenging to open or close, and might even fall off the track.
Do It Yourself Fixes for Sliding Glass Patio Doors

For minor problems, DIY repairs can be an affordable and effective solution. Here are some common DIY repairs:
Cleaning the tracks: Dirt and debris can build up in the tracks, causing the door to stick. Cleaning the tracks with a wire brush and some lube can resolve the problem.Changing worn-out rollers: If the rollers are used out, replacing them with brand-new ones can make the door slide efficiently again.Adjusting the door alignment: If the door is misaligned, changing the screws that hold the door in place can fix the concern.Sealing gaps and fractures: Applying weatherstripping or sealant to gaps and fractures can avoid leakages and water damage.
